Tripping characteristics
The time-current characteristic for three-pole symmetric loading shows the
dependency of the tripping time from a cold state on the multiple of the set
current.
When the overload relay is preloaded with 100 % of the set current, the trip-
ping times are reduced.
In the case of two-pole loading (loss of a phase) or current imbalance
> 40 % of the set current, the corresponding characteristic applies.

3RB12 electronic overload relay with analog output
Field of application
The electronic overload relay with analog output is used for measuring
instruments and analog modules with 4 to 20 mA input.
